Did anyone catch the questions from the audience from Bush's "town hall" in Ohio last week.  Here's the excerpt that caught my eye...
FYI...just something to point out to students, perhaps.

"President Bush, I'm a professional firefighter here in Wheeling, West Virginia. And back during 9/11, I lost over 300 of my brothers in New York. And I was glad that you were our President at that time and took the fight to the terrorists. But as I see you, I said earlier about the guy in Afghanistan that is going to convert to Christianity, he may get killed over there for doing that. Do you have an army of sociologists to go over there and change that country, or are you hoping that in a couple decades that we can change the mind-set over there?"
